Overview"From the actress who starred as ""Baby Grace"" on the beloved series Little House on the Prairie comes an uplifting memoir about finding the grace of God in every chapter of life. With candor and insight, Wendi Lou Lee takes us through her early days in show business to life-changing events of adulthood, including her brain surgery in 2015. Starting with a red-tailed bird camouflaged by a shrub, Red Tail Feathers traces Wendi's reflective journey of discovering God's grace in all of life's circumstances and challenges you to do the same. Red Tail Feathers reminds us to keep our eyes wide open so we can recognize God's goodness as we dare to discover the beauty of grace around us. When we do, He exceeds our most wild and simple dreams. ""The possibility of finding a sliver of goodness sends me searching for the evidence of it. If I look hard enough, I believe I can always find it.""" The four seasons she spent on Little House on the Prairie playing Baby Grace Ingalls are among God's greatest blessings. In 2015, Wendi was diagnosed with a brain tumor that changed the direction and purpose of her life. Her surgery and recovery led to a newfound freedom: sharing her story of God's goodness through life's most difficult circumstances. Connecting with people-one person at a time-brings Wendi the most joy. Wendi, her husband, and their two teenagers call the Central Coast of California their home. When Wendi isn't hanging out with Little House fans or writing about her adventures, you can find her paddle boarding at the beach or walking their Bernedoodle-Mo.
